A lovely inn situated up on a bluff so those with a room in the front of the house will have a great view of the Irish Sea. The rooms were very clean and cheerful with warm duvet covers on the bed and a nice touch of a tray ladened with the makings for tea or coffee. Very romantic without being pretentious.

Starting at 8:30am breakfast is served in the main dining room. The menu consisted of a full English fare with add ons such as cereal and fruit. The tea was hot and fresh and the breakfast most satisfying. Simon was served the delicious breakfast prepared by his wife Cheryl, in a festive jacquard apron which suited his personality perfectly.

Be aware there are narrow stairs to climb here so take care especially if you have mobility difficulties.

Unique Qualities: There is a lovely little bar downstairs on the first floor. It is manned by Simon, the owner of Courtney's and he is most happy to pour a nice beer, cocktail and he is even happy to learn how to make your favorite drink. We had a good laugh as he did not know how to make a "White Russian" or for that fact a "Black Russian." I believe now after a couple of trys, Simon can add this drink to his repetoire.

Off season rates are very low so if you have sometime on a winter's day head to Blackpool and stay at the Courtney's on the Gynn for a quiet and inexpensive stay. The Auto Club rates this Inn at 4 stars, a rating that I will emphatically concur with.
